REveals from GAMA.

Kill team is back, more in depth ,with new (really nice looking) modular scenery.

chaos team for bloodbowl, lots of conversion potential.

two new shadespire warbands, blood warriors and stormcast swifthawk agents.

Van saar for necromunda, They look AMAZING. Completley un40k, utterly sci fi, with clear plastic shields and high tech weapons, i can see them being used in every sci fi game from now until the end of plastic.

and we might soon have some proper info on the Idoneth deepkin! :)

They do look great. Don't know about using them as Van Saar, but I don't know what their new fluff is.


Van Saar have access to archotech weapons plants allowing them to make far more advanced equipment than anyone else, however there is a fault with the system leaving the clan riddled with radiation poisoning, so they need the armour suits to live.
